About me and my practice
Im Roxanne, an integrative counsellor and psychotherapist offering a compassionate space for you to explore and grow.
I know first-hand how important it is to find the right therapistand I also know how difficult it can be to take those first steps toward change.
I work integratively, drawing primarily on person-centred and psychodynamic approaches. This means our journey is always tailored to you. In our sessions, you are in the drivers seat: you set the pace, and we walk side-by-side as a team to figure things out. Building trust is key to making our journey successful.
Well explore your story and understand how past experiencesincluding those from childhoodcan shape and influence your present thoughts and behaviours. Well look at unconscious feelings that might be keeping you stuck, helping you gain a new perspective on your struggles and find effective ways to cope.
I may also draw on practical, solution-based tools like CBT to break unwanted patterns, and mindfulness to help you stay present and manage overwhelm.
